The Short-Term Effect of Occupational Levels of 50 Hz Electromagnetic Field on Human Heart Rate Variability.

Abstract

Previous studies have indicated that there is no consensus on the effects of extremely low-frequency electromagnetic (ELF-EMF) exposure on the cardiovascular system. This study aimed to explore the short-term effect of ELF-EMF exposure on heart rate (HR) and HR variability (HRV). The sample consisted of 34 healthy males aged 18-27 years. The participants were randomly assigned to the EMF (n = 17) or the Sham group (n = 17). We employed a double-blind repeated-measures design consisting of three 5 min experimental periods. The chest region of each individual in the EMF group was exposed to 50 Hz, 28 μT, linear polarized, continuous EMF during the EMF exposure period. HR and HRV data were recorded continuously by using a photoplethysmography sensor. Within-subject statistical analysis indicated a significant HR deceleration in both the EMF and Sham groups. However, the standard deviation of the NN intervals (SDNN), root mean square of successive differences (RMSSD), low-frequency (LF), and high-frequency (HF) powers increased only in the EMF group and remained stable in the Sham group. We also compared the same HRV indices measured during the EMF and Sham periods between the two experimental groups. The between-subject analysis results demonstrated significantly higher SDNN, RMSSD, LF, and HF values in the EMF group than in the Sham group. The LF/HF ratio did not change significantly within and between groups. On the basis of these results, we concluded that short-term exposure of the chest region to ELF-EMF could potentially enhance parasympathetic predominance during the resting condition. 摘要

先前的研究表明,对于极低频电磁(ELF - EMF)暴露对心血管系统的影响尚无共识。本研究旨在探讨ELF - EMF暴露对心率(HR)和心率变异性(HRV)的短期影响。样本包括34名年龄在18 - 27岁的健康男性。参与者被随机分配到电磁场(n = 17)组或假刺激组(n = 17)。我们采用了双盲重复测量设计,包括三个5分钟的实验周期。在电磁场暴露期间,电磁场组中每个个体的胸部区域暴露于50Hz、28μT、线性极化、连续的电磁场。使用光电容积脉搏波描记传感器连续记录HR和HRV数据。受试者内统计分析表明,电磁场组和假刺激组的心率均有显著减慢。然而,只有电磁场组的正常到正常间期标准差(SDNN)、逐次差值的均方根(RMSSD)、低频(LF)和高频(HF)功率增加,而假刺激组保持稳定。我们还比较了两个实验组在电磁场和假刺激期间测量的相同HRV指标。受试者间分析结果表明,电磁场组的SDNN、RMSSD、LF和HF值显著高于假刺激组。组内和组间的LF/HF比值没有显著变化。基于这些结果,我们得出结论,胸部区域短期暴露于ELF - EMF可能会在静息状态下增强副交感神经优势。《生物电磁学》。2021;42:60 - 75。© 2020生物电磁学协会。
